for alias

broccoli·2023년 5월 28일
0

javascript

목록 보기
6/7

for loop 시 inner loop에서 outer loop를 break 할때는 loop별로 alias로 스코프를 지정해주면 된다.

참고링크: https://www.geeksforgeeks.org/how-to-break-nested-for-loop-using-javascript/

function solution(arr) {
    let answer = 1;
    outer:
    for (let i = 0; i < arr.length; i++) {
        inner:
        for (let j = 0; j < arr.length; j++) {
            if (arr[i][j] !== arr[j][i]) {
                answer = 0
                break outer
            }
        }
    }
    return answer;
}
profile
🌃브로콜리한 개발자🌟

0개의 댓글